#4c3543 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c3543 is composed of 29.8% red, 20.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 323.5 degrees, a saturation of 17.8% and a lightness of 25.3%. #4c3543 color hex could be obtained by blending #986a86 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#4c3543

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070506 is the darkest color, while #fcfaf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c3543

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#423f41 is the less saturated color, while #7e034e is the most saturated one.
